Are you an international student looking to study in the United States and gain valuable work experience through an internship? If so, you may be interested in universities that offer Day 1 Curricular Practical Training (CPT) along with internship opportunities. Day 1 CPT allows international students to start their internship or work experience on the first day of their program, rather than waiting for a year like traditional CPT programs. This can be a great option for students who want to gain practical experience while studying in the US.
